Output 85da38e0b28ec0c2b18f342a67169539505d984753944329ed3f95fa76c8eff5:0

value
523174945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b265669836fdf891bfa76809d01baa7ed980568 OP_EQUAL
address
32hyHPmcKY1ggrs6ZvwLhrXHkL487ERUh5
transaction
85da38e0b28ec0c2b18f342a67169539505d984753944329ed3f95fa76c8eff5
spent
true